Description
Features
8 precision cooking functions including Air Fry, Bake, Toast, Roast, Broil, Bagel, Pizza, and Defrost
Quartz Heat Technology delivers 40% more even heat for superior cooking results and preheats faster (compared to convential tube heating elements)
Turbo Convection increases air flow circulation for faster and more even cooking (compared to convential ovens)
Large capacity fits up to a 12" pizza; exterior dimentions: 18.7" x 15.8" x 11.6"; interior dimensions: 12.5" x 13" x 4.47"
Easy-to-clean interior and removable crumb tray makes cleanup fast and efficient

LOVE MY NEW OVEN!
|Posted .Owned for less than 1 week when reviewed.Features
Quality5 out of 5Value5 out of 5Ease of Use5 out of 5This is a beautiful little oven and I am so glad I gifted it to myself! Like others say, footprint of it is not too big. I was able to use a small section of countertop next to my stove, and this doesn’t take up much more space than the regular toaster oven it replaces. I’ve only had it a couple of days, but here are some initial thoughts on it. QUIET: omg you can’t even hear it running even with turbo. Wish it had a light, but that wasn’t a deal breaker. I have not been using preheat for toast, since my toast can actually get done the way I like it by simply putting it in during the preheat cycle. On turbo, this thing reheated leftover pizza slices to perfection in 4 minutes. It was even better than when we picked up the pizza in the first place. For this reason, I pretty much ate an entire large pizza in a day’s time...it was that good. Crispy, toasty perfection. The bottom got crispy even though it was on a pan. Now, wings. Maybe I didn’t think this one through all the way. I was only able to fit 9 wings in the air fry basket (single layer, spaced apart) since I wanted to ensure that any drippings went into the pan below. Well, that’s only 9, and you can’t do a 2nd batch until you clean fryer basket, rack, and pan or you’re gonna smoke up the house. In addition, when I wanted to rearrange or check the wings during cooking I felt like I needed to pull out both rack/pan underneath and the basket together to keep from making a mess with drippings. Plus it saved absolutely no time over what I’m used to doing...either 45 minutes in oven or Instant Pot the wings first then broil. My wings were not even cold and it still took over 50 minutes on 400/air fry. So any wings cooked in this baby will be on a regular pan and not in the basket. I will not be using the basket for anything that may drip. The inside is a straightforward design and the interior finish seems like it will be easy to clean. The controls are very simple to get the hang of and very user-friendly. Overall I think I will be extremely pleased with this oven. I can’t speak for longevity of it, etc. but it does seem like a well made appliance. I would not hesitate to buy it again if I needed a second one or as a gift.

Great Toaster, Marginal Fryer
|Posted .Owned for 3 weeks when reviewed.Features
Quality4 out of 5Value3 out of 5Ease of Use5 out of 5This was purchased to replace a standard toaster. I wanted the toaster oven and small scale baking capabilities, and didn't care about the air frying at all. In a world of combination products now though, it was pretty hard to find a stand-alone toaster oven so I purchased this. For toast, I give it 5 stars. I don't eat many prepared foods but I have kids, so chicken nuggets, mozzarella sticks etc, this does a mind blowing job; better than the wall oven. Not only that but the kids can do a lot of things themselves. Now since it claims to be an air fryer, I did make a batch of fried chicken. I was less than impressed. I looked over many online recipes to use the proper air fryer technique and it still wasn't to my liking. Too dark, too dry and some pieces under cooked. It also made a fair amount of smoke in the kitchen so that was disappointing. Cleaning this is easy' there is a tray inside that catches grease and debris that comes right out and the front you can just clean with glass cleaner once it is cool. It looks nice, is easy to use, and does a great job with most stuff. If I had bought it looking for an air fryer I would be disappointed but since I just wanted a toaster, I couldn't be happier.
